Onboarding: Thresher Gateway. The Thresher telemetry gateway ingests CAN-bus data from combines and sprayers across the Larkfield pilot farms, batches it, and pushes to the Grainward backend every 30 seconds. Releases ship Tuesdays; never deploy during harvest freeze windows posted in the ops channel. Rollbacks are config-only — firmware rollbacks need hardware team sign-off. Gateway state is backed up nightly to an encrypted bucket. To restore gateway state after a failed release, decrypt the latest backup with the recovery passphrase below.

strongbox words: druvan-lamys-eliius-jorax-istox-soreth-ulays-gilix-ralix-oliiel-norwyn-casvan-praius

Ticket #208 — Vault locked, PoolWarden credentials

The vault holding database credentials for PoolWarden, Trestleford's connection pooler, locked after the scheduled key rotation failed midway. Pool sizing changes in the pending PR can't be validated against staging until the vault is unsealed, so review is blocked. No data exposure; logs are clean. Unseal requires the recovery passphrase, provided below for the reviewer.

vault phrase of yaduf-yajop = lamath-kelix-aldion-zorius-ulaox-eliax-gorox-norok-fenael-fenath-julael-pelius-belius-druion

Quick heads-up on Pinwheel UI versioning: we cut a minor release every sprint, and anything touching component props needs a changeset file in the PR. No changeset, no merge — the bot will nag you. Majors are rare and go through the design council first. The full policy, with examples of what counts as breaking, lives on the internal page below.

wiki page, bahip-yahip: https://grafana.qirvanlabs.corp/browse/display/projects/cc3a1b9dbfc9

// Heads up, on-call: this client talks to Driftgate, the migration
// coordinator we use for zero-downtime schema changes on the Lanternfish
// DB. It swaps tables behind a view, so never run raw ALTERs yourself —
// let Driftgate do the dance. If the coordinator rejects you with a 401,
// the credential probably rotated mid-shift. The current key it expects
// is on the next line.

service key, tafog-fajop: kto11_qcz7hs8cjIG